Tam wants to know why, if she wants a new 3" 681, she has to buy one from Rossi.
My quibble is that, at 27.3 ounces, that gun is lighter than a 681.  I have a 3" Model 65 that, empty, clocks in at 32 ounces.  So the Rossi RP63 is probably much closer to being analogous to a Smith & Wesson Model 65.
Which aren't being made anymore, either.  You can get a 2.75" Model 66, but it's going to cost about as much as a brace of RP63s.
